Hi.
I want to find out a exact center position (x, y) in MarkupButton object when markupbutton clicked.
so that i can popup the menu from the position.
where can i find the size of button object and is there a way to get mouse position from Markup Class ?

Hi,
You can et position of element with CXTPMarkupContext::GetClientBoundingRect position of mouse with GetCursorPos API. |
